#500473 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#500473 is composed of 31.4% red, 1.6%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.4% cyan, 96.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 281.1 degrees, a saturation of 93.3% and a lightness of 23.3%. #500473 color hex could be obtained by blending #a008e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#500473

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f9edfe is the lightest one.
